Output 21da7c7b240ef66bac3a0be72fb1d9d1b39c21c96231c41aa9bc71194bcba207:1

value
18520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 093d38d87924d4c95fe6f7a2ffdeb572fddce94c OP_EQUAL
address
9sH85u6cqN1hyAFACXCJcj8bpzhq6rDUJV
transaction
21da7c7b240ef66bac3a0be72fb1d9d1b39c21c96231c41aa9bc71194bcba207